The1932 United States presidential election in Illinois took place on November 8, 1932, as part of the1932 United States presidential election. State voters chose 29[2] representatives, or electors, to theElectoral College, who voted forpresident andvice president.

Illinois was won byGovernorFranklin D. Roosevelt (DNew York), running withSpeakerJohn Nance Garner, with 55.23% of the popular vote, againstincumbent PresidentHerbert Hoover (RCalifornia), running with Vice PresidentCharles Curtis, with 42.04% of the popular vote.[3][4]

This is the only occasion since at least theAmerican Civil War that any Democratic presidential candidate has ever carriedFord County orStark County.[5] As of the2024 presidential election[update], this is also the last occasion whenLivingston County andWashington County have voted for a Democratic presidential candidate.[6]

The primaries and general elections coincided with those for other federal offices (Senate andHouse), as well asthose for state offices.[7]

Turnout

[edit]

The total vote in the state-run primary elections (Democratic and Republican) was 939,189.[7]

The total vote in the general election was 3,407,926.[7] Both major parties held non-binding state-run preferential primaries on April 12.[7]

The1932 Illinois Democratic presidential primary was held on April 12, 1932, in the U.S. state ofIllinois as one of theDemocratic Party's state primaries ahead of the 1932 presidential election.

The popular vote was a non-binding "beauty contest". Delegates were instead elected by direct votes by congressional district on delegate candidates.[7]

The popular vote was near-unanimously won by the only name on the ballot, U.S. Senator from IllinoisJ. Hamilton Lewis, who ran as afavorite son.[7][8]

The1932 Illinois Republican presidential primary was held on April 12, 1932, in the U.S. state ofIllinois as one of theRepublican Party's state primaries ahead of the 1932 presidential election.

The preference vote was a "beauty contest". Delegates were instead selected by direct-vote in each congressional districts on delegate candidates.[7]

The popular vote was near-unanimously won by the only name on the ballot, former U.S. Senator fromMarylandJoseph I. France.[7]
